I have been receiving emails for funds transfer of one Mrs. Celina Bishop appointing me as next of kin. I saw the same emails in your email frauds section and so I register this complaint so that no one becomes the victim of such frauds ever again. Now they are trying to convince me to send my account details,Ifsc code,identity proof,etc. I haven't replied to this mail yet. I would be highly obliged if you take some quick actions.

12.8.2021 I recieved an email from mrsmeghanrais@gmail.com . She said she had cancer, she wants to donate £1.9 million pound . I haven't given her any of my details . Somewhere in my heart I had a doubt so I tried searching about her on Google and look what I found , it's a fake email. Please do not believe in such emails and dont ever share you contact number or bank details with those scammers.
